  • Occupational Therapist SubAcute Rehab FBM N

    Catholic Health (Orchard Park, NY)



    Apply Now

    Salary: 37.24-55.86 USD

     

    Facility: Father Baker Manor Sub Acute

     

    Shift: Shift 1

     

    Status: Per Diem FTE: 0.100000

     

    Bargaining Unit: ACE Associates

     

    Exempt from Overtime: Exempt: No

     

    Work Schedule: Days with Weekend and Holiday Rotation

     

    Hours: 8am-4pm

    Summary:

    Provides rehabilitation according to state licensure. Organizes and conducts treatment programs to restore and prevent loss of function following disease, injury and/or disability. Practices with autonomy, adhering to Best Practice guidelines and communicating with all healthcare professionals for the best plan of care for the patient.

    Responsibilities:

    EDUCATION

    + Professional degree from an accredited program by the NYS Department of Education

    + Registered and licensed by NYS Department of Education, or eligible

    EXPERIENCE

    + Prior experience working in a similar clinical setting preferred

    KNOWLEDGE, SKILL AND ABILITY

    + Must have the ability to deal tactfully with personnel, residents, family members and visitors

    + Must possess the ability to seek out new methods and principles and be willing to incorporate them into the existing Occupational Therapy Services

    + Must be able to read, write, speak, and understand the English language

    + Must have knowledge of Occupational Therapy procedures

    + Evaluation and treatment of Residents for Occupational Therapy programs

    + Involvement in the Care Plan process and MDS process

    + Screening of residents for occupational therapy intervention

    + Documentation within the guidelines of CHS LTC Policies and Procedures as well as state and federal regulations

    + Communication skills which may be inclusive of approach, tone of voice, speed of communication, respectfulness and non-verbal communication

    + Physical assessment: Ability to assess the physical impact the disease process and aging process has on ability to perform daily tasks; examples may include skin integrity, ROM, MMT, ADLs, IADLs, bowel and bladder control

    + Professional skills: Demonstrates professional skills, consisting of a full systems review focused on disabilities and impairments affecting well-being and physical function, and pain control. Demonstrates best practice patterns consistent with professional standards as established by the AOTA and the NYSOTA

    + Proficient in efficiently navigating utilized EMR programs

    WORKING CONDITIONS:

    + Considerable amount of bending, stooping, walking, lifting

    + Standing and transferring of patients
